Find out which restaurants are taking a break and which are offering deals this spring in Park City.
This guide serves as your 2026 Park City “shoulder season” survival Guide for restaurant closures and spring dine-in specials. Check back regularly for updates, and please reach out if you would like to add a special or notify us of a change in business hours please reach out.
SPECIALS, LOCAL DEALS AND RESTAURANTS OPEN
- Hearth and Hill: Offering a $20 3-course lunch special (Mon–Thu, 11 a.m. – 4 p.m.).
- Pine Cone Ridge: Two for one on all entrée items until 4/30 (Sunday–Thursday all night; Friday–Saturday from 5 p.m.–6 p.m. only).
- Overlook Restaurant (Black Rock Mountain Resort): Features weeknight specials like Monday pizzas ($25) and Tuesday tacos ($14), and a 10% off local special.
- Red Banjo Pizza: 50% off a single pizza, including gluten-free and cauliflower crusts.
- Twisted Fern: One complimentary appetizer or dessert with the purchase of two entrées.
- Grappa: Two-for-one special, valid on a second entrée or pasta item of equal or lesser value.
- Palomino: 50% off any food item with the purchase of two cocktails.
- Riverhorse On Main: $25 off with the purchase of two entrées.
CLOSURES & REOPENING DATES:
- Tupelo Park City: Closed 4/5; reopening May 20.
- Yuki Yama: Reopening May 15
- Flanagan’s on Main: Closed after Easter; reopening May 21.
- Courchevel Bistro: Closing 4/10; reopening May 22.
- 7880 Club (Steins): Closed April 12 after dinner service and reopen May 22, 2026
- Glitretind & Troll Hallen Lounge (Steins): Closed from April 13 to May 7.
- Kaneo: Closing April 12 (after lunch), reopening May 13.
- KITA (Pendry): Closed for dinner 4/18; reopening May 9.
- Goldener Hirsch: Closed 4/14; reopening May 22.
- Shabu: Closed 4/13; reopening May 24.
- Baja Cantina: Adjusted hours, Wednesday–Sunday 11:30 p.m.–2 p.m. and 5 p.m.–close.
- Brass Tag: Closed 4/14; reopening mid-May (typically aligns with Deer Valley reopenings).
- Chute 11: Closed mid-April; reopening late May.
- Cast & Cut: Closed 3/31; reopening late May/early summer.
- Pendry Pool House: Seasonally closed beginning April 12; reopening June 18.
- Cafe Terigo: Thursday–Saturday dinner 5:30 p.m.–9:30 p.m.; Wednesday–Saturday lunch 11:30 a.m.–2:30 p.m.
- High West Saloon: Closed April 20–29.
- High West Refectory: Closed April 13–28.
- Palomino: Closed Sundays to Tuesdays from April 12–14, April 19–21 and April 26–28. Closed Sundays and Mondays in May through Memorial Day.
- RIME Seafood & Steak: Closed Sundays, May 17 to June 14; then reopening seven days a week on June 21.
- La Stellina: Closed April 6 to May 14; reopening May 15. Closed Mondays and Tuesdays all summer.
- Riverhorse on Main: Closed April (19–21, 26–28). Friday–Saturday: 5–9:30 p.m.; Sunday–Thursday: 5–9 p.m.
- Salt Box: Monday–Saturday 8 a.m.–5 p.m.; Sunday 8 a.m.–4 p.m.
